adviceman49 answered Wednesday May 21 2014, 4:11 am: First understand that what you watched was made for entertainment purposes primarily. It was designed to in a sense alarm or scare you for the purpose of entertainment. The chances of this happening are slim to none and as the saying goes, slim left the building about twenty minutes ago.
Okay I'm making light of this a bit and I do so on purpose for there is no reason to be scared unless you allow yourself to be scared. There are lots of ways to scare yourself almost to the point of being paralyzed with fear. There are some people who are paralyzed with fear to the point they will not leave the safety of their homes.
Programs like this for the entertainment value increase the level of fear with background music and with the announcers voice and how the announcer adds to what is being seen on the screen. I like to watch several real life programs with a high degree of danger to what is being shown. You may be familiar with one it's called Deadliest Catch. The narrator and the music does a great job of increasing the level of danger you see with his narration and the background music. The job is dangerous and many of these fishermen do die each year doing this job. One thing I know is they will never show anything like that on this program but they will do everything they can to excite the viewer to that point for the entertainment value.
The same is true with most all of these programs including the one you watched on Illuminati. The program was designed to increase the level of anxiety of those who viewed it WHILE THE WATCHED. Now that the program is over your good sense should return and you should understand that this was just entertainment. Yes it was entertainment based in fact as the wished to present it. The chances of this ever happening are so minimal that you should not be this worried.
Just keep reminding yourself that this program was more fiction than fact designed to entertain you. When you start to believe this your fear will go away. [ adviceman49's advice column | Ask adviceman49 A Question ]
